Areas Requiring Caution

However, not every application is suitable. Be cautious when using this asset for sticker design if the lines are too intricate, as cutting machines may struggle with fine details. Avoid overcrowding thumbnails with too many elements, as this dilutes the impact of the main graphic. Also, test the PNG on dark backgrounds; if the transparency isn't perfect, you might see unwanted white halos around the edges.

Practical Seller Notes and Technical Checks

Before uploading any files to your shop, follow this checklist to ensure professionalism and minimize customer complaints:

  1. Test on Real Mockups: Don't just rely on the preview provided by the asset creator. Place the design on actual product images to check for scaling issues.
  2. Verify File Resolution: Ensure the PNG is at least 300 DPI for print products. Low-resolution files lead to pixelated prints and negative reviews.
  3. Check SVG Cut Quality: If the package includes SVG files, open them in Cricut Design Space or Silhouette Studio. Inspect the cut lines for smoothness and accuracy.
  4. Confirm Commercial License: Read the terms of service carefully. Some licenses restrict the number of physical items you can sell or prohibit resale on certain platforms.
  5. Organize Files Clearly: Provide customers with a zip file containing both PNG and SVG formats, along with a readme file explaining how to use them.
  6. Font Pairing: Experiment with different typography. Serif fonts convey tradition, while sans serif fonts feel modern. Handwritten fonts add a personal, handmade touch.
